I am looking at various ways that metabolism can be boosted such as physically, nutritionally, and medicinially? Looking for advice and personal experience. This is in relation to weight loss.
Maintaining a healthy diet and exercising are the best ways to increase your metabolism. Starvation diets actually reduce the metabolic rate – your body adjusts to the lack of food and burns fewer calories. Maintaining a healthy diet keeps metabolism at a level rate. Exercise will actually increase your metabolism and burn calories at the same time.
